217 EOI candidates invited by Manitoba for Provincial Nomination

Province of Manitoba in their latest Expression of Interest (EOI) draw, issued a total 217 Letters of Advice to Apply (LAA) to candidates who have applied for a provincial nomination for Canada permanent resident.

For an express entry candidate to apply for MPNP, they must have eligible work experience in one of Manitoba in-demand occupations, among other major requirements. They are also required to submit a separate EOI with the MPNP.

For an immigrant to be invited for provincial nomination under MPNP’s Skilled Workers in Manitoba and Skilled Workers Overseas categories, they must register an EOI with the MPNP. An online EOI profile is created that is awarded points out of a total of 1,000 points. These points are awarded based on the candidate’s credentials like education, work experience, language proficiency, connection to Manitoba, among other major factors.  Highest scoring profiles are then issued LAAs, allowing them to apply for a provincial nomination for Canada permanent residence.

In the latest provincial draw, candidates invited under Skilled Workers in Manitoba Stream had a score of 499 points. Lowest-ranked candidate under Skilled Worker Overseas stream had a score of 707 points.

MPNP’s Skilled Worker Overseas category allows the province to nominate skilled foreign workers that can support the province’s labour market. For this candidate must have an established connection to the province such as close family or friends, previous education or work experience in province, or an invitation through one of MPNP’s Strategic Recruitment Initiatives, among requirements.

A total of 24 candidates were invited through the Skilled Workers Overseas stream, under MPNP’s Strategic Recruitment Initiative. Candidate invited under Skilled Workers in Manitoba category must be working in the province and have a full-time, permanent job offer from their employer, among other major criteria.

International student graduates in the province with in-demand skills can be invited for a provincial nomination through MPNP’s International Education Stream. This stream includes three sub-categories: Career Employment Pathway, Graduate Internship Pathway, and Student Entrepreneur Pathway.
